United States Average Hourly Earnings for Employees in the Mining, Logging and Construction Industry in November, 2021 (Not Seas Adj.)

Updated on February 23, 2025.

According to data from the US BLS, in November 2021, Hawaii had the highest average hourly earnings for employees in the mining, logging and construction industry ($47.87) (not seasonally adjusted), followed by Maryland ($34.09), and Delaware ($32.51).
